




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
数智创新变革未来云计算数据结构云计算数据结构概述分布式数据结构基础云存储系统及其数据结构数据划分与负载均衡数据索引与查询优化数据一致性与维护云计算数据结构应用案例总结与展望ContentsPage目录页云计算数据结构概述云计算数据结构云计算数据结构概述云计算数据结构的定义和重要性1.云计算数据结构是指在云计算环境中,用于存储、处理、传输数据的结构和格式。2.随着云计算的普及,数据结构成为了云计算领域的核心技术之一,它对于提高存储效率、降低成本、提升数据处理能力具有重要意义。云计算数据结构的类型和特点1.云计算数据结构包括分布式文件系统、键值存储系统、列存储系统等多种类型。2.这些数据结构具有可扩展性、高可用性、容错性等特点,能够满足云计算环境下的数据存储和处理需求。云计算数据结构概述云计算数据结构的发展趋势1.随着人工智能、大数据等技术的不断发展,云计算数据结构将更加注重数据的高效处理和分析能力。2.未来,云计算数据结构将更加注重数据的隐私保护和安全性,以满足不断增长的数据安全需求。云计算数据结构的应用场景1.云计算数据结构广泛应用于大数据分析、人工智能、物联网等领域,为这些领域提供了高效、稳定、可扩展的数据存储和处理能力。2.在金融行业,云计算数据结构可以提高交易系统的性能和稳定性,降低成本和风险。云计算数据结构概述云计算数据结构的挑战和问题1.云计算数据结构面临着数据一致性、数据迁移、数据安全等方面的挑战和问题。2.为了解决这些问题,需要不断研究和探索新的技术和方案,提高云计算数据结构的性能和可靠性。云计算数据结构的未来展望1.未来,云计算数据结构将继续发挥重要作用,为各行各业提供更加高效、稳定、安全的数据存储和处理能力。2.同时,随着技术的不断进步和应用需求的不断变化,云计算数据结构也将不断创新和发展。分布式数据结构基础云计算数据结构分布式数据结构基础分布式数据结构的定义和分类1.分布式数据结构的定义:分布式数据结构是分布式系统中各个节点共享的数据结构,可以用于实现各种复杂的应用。2.分布式数据结构的分类:常见的分布式数据结构包括分布式队列、分布式栈、分布式哈希表等。分布式数据结构的优点和挑战1.优点:分布式数据结构可以提高系统的可扩展性和可靠性,降低单个节点的负载,提高系统的整体性能。2.挑战:分布式数据结构需要解决数据一致性、数据同步、容错等问题,需要采用合适的算法和协议来保证数据的正确性和可靠性。分布式数据结构基础分布式数据结构的一致性保证1.强一致性:所有节点看到的数据状态是一致的,但是可能会影响系统的可用性和性能。2.最终一致性:所有节点最终会看到相同的数据状态,但是可能会存在一定的延迟和不一致性。分布式数据结构的数据同步方法1.基于消息传递的数据同步:节点之间通过发送消息来同步数据,需要保证消息的可靠性和顺序性。2.基于副本的数据同步:多个节点上保存数据的副本,通过副本之间的同步来保证数据的一致性。分布式数据结构基础分布式数据结构的容错机制1.副本容错:通过保存多个副本来保证数据的可靠性,当一个副本出现故障时,可以使用其他副本的数据来恢复。2.容错协议:采用一些容错协议来保证系统的可用性,如Paxos协议和Raft协议等。分布式数据结构的应用场景1.分布式存储系统:分布式数据结构可以用于实现分布式存储系统,如Google的GFS和Hadoop的HDFS等。2.分布式计算系统:分布式数据结构可以用于实现分布式计算系统,如MapReduce和Spark等。以上是一份介绍"分布式数据结构基础"的简报PPT,希望对您有所帮助。云存储系统及其数据结构云计算数据结构云存储系统及其数据结构1.云存储系统是一种通过网络提供高可扩展和高可用的数据存储服务的系统。2.云存储系统通常采用分布式架构,将数据分散存储在多台服务器上,以提供数据可靠性和访问性能。云存储系统的数据结构1.云存储系统的数据结构主要包括文件系统和对象存储两种形式。2.文件系统以文件为单位进行数据存储和管理,支持文件的创建、删除、修改和访问操作。3.对象存储以对象为单位进行数据存储和管理,每个对象包括数据本身和相关的元数据。云存储系统概述云存储系统及其数据结构云存储系统的数据访问1.云存储系统提供多种数据访问接口,包括RESTfulAPI、SOAP、FTP等。2.数据访问接口支持数据的上传、下载、修改和查询操作。云存储系统的数据安全性1.云存储系统采用多种加密技术保障数据安全,包括数据传输加密、数据存储加密等。2.云存储系统提供访问控制机制,支持用户身份认证和权限管理。云存储系统及其数据结构云存储系统的数据可靠性1.云存储系统采用数据备份和恢复技术,确保数据的可靠性和完整性。2.云存储系统提供故障预警和故障恢复机制,保障服务的高可用性。云存储系统的发展趋势和前沿技术1.随着人工智能和大数据技术的发展,云存储系统将进一步增强对海量数据存储和处理的能力。2.云存储系统将进一步加强数据安全性和隐私保护,提高用户对数据的信任度。数据划分与负载均衡云计算数据结构数据划分与负载均衡数据划分1.数据划分的方法:水平划分和垂直划分。水平划分将数据按照行进行划分,适用于数据量较大且各部分数据内容相似的情况。垂直划分则将数据按照列进行划分,适用于数据结构较为复杂,不同部分数据内容差异较大的情况。2.数据划分的粒度:数据划分的粒度应该根据具体的应用场景和数据特征来确定,过细的粒度会增加数据管理的复杂性,过粗的粒度则可能导致负载均衡效果不佳。3.数据划分的负载均衡策略:数据划分应该考虑到负载均衡,通过将数据均匀分配到不同的存储或计算节点,可以提高系统的整体性能和稳定性。负载均衡的概念和作用1.负载均衡的概念:负载均衡是一种通过分配系统资源,使得系统的各部分能够协同工作,达到整体性能最优的技术。2.负载均衡的作用:负载均衡可以提高系统的吞吐量、响应速度和可伸缩性,同时也可以避免单点故障,提高系统的可靠性和稳定性。数据划分与负载均衡负载均衡的算法1.轮询算法:轮询算法将请求按照一定的顺序分配到不同的节点,实现简单的负载均衡。2.随机算法:随机算法将请求随机分配到不同的节点,可以避免节点间的依赖关系,提高系统的可伸缩性。3.加权算法:加权算法根据节点的性能、负载等情况分配不同的权重,将请求优先分配到性能较好、负载较轻的节点。负载均衡的实践应用1.在云计算环境中,负载均衡可以通过软件定义网络(SDN)和网络功能虚拟化(NFV)等技术来实现。2.负载均衡可以与容错技术结合使用,提高系统的可靠性和可用性。当某个节点出现故障时,可以将其从负载均衡的节点列表中移除,避免影响系统的正常运行。数据划分与负载均衡负载均衡的监控和管理1.对负载均衡的监控和管理是保证系统稳定性和性能的关键。可以通过监控节点的状态、负载情况等指标,及时发现和解决问题。2.同时,也可以通过动态调整负载均衡的策略和算法,适应不同场景和需求的变化。负载均衡的发展趋势和前沿技术1.随着云计算、大数据和人工智能等技术的不断发展,负载均衡技术也在不断进步和创新。未来,负载均衡将更加智能化、自适应化和动态化。2.同时,随着5G、物联网等新技术的应用,负载均衡将面临更大的挑战和机遇,需要不断提高性能和可扩展性,以适应未来复杂多变的应用场景和需求。数据索引与查询优化云计算数据结构数据索引与查询优化数据索引基础1.数据索引的作用是提高数据查询的速度和效率,通过创建数据的索引,可以在大量数据中快速定位到所需信息。2.常见的数据索引类型包括B树索引、哈希索引、位图索引等,不同的索引类型适用于不同的查询场景。3.在创建索引时需要考虑数据分布、更新频率等因素,以避免索引过度或不足的情况。查询优化技术1.查询优化技术是通过调整查询语句、优化数据索引等方式,提高查询效率的技术。2.常见的查询优化技术包括预编译查询、缓存查询结果、分布式查询等。3.在实施查询优化时,需要对数据库的性能和数据特点有深入了解,以制定最合适的优化策略。数据索引与查询优化分布式索引技术1.分布式索引技术是将索引数据分散到多个节点上,以提高查询性能的技术。2.分布式索引技术需要考虑数据同步、节点容错等问题,以保证查询的稳定性和可靠性。3.常见的分布式索引技术包括Elasticsearch、Solr等。索引与查询优化的结合1.索引和查询优化需要结合使用,通过合理地创建索引和优化查询语句,可以大幅度提高查询效率。2.在实施索引和查询优化时,需要进行充分的性能测试和调试,以确定最佳方案。3.随着数据量的不断增加和查询需求的变化,需要定期对索引和查询优化进行调整和维护。数据索引与查询优化趋势与前沿技术1.随着云计算和大数据技术的发展,数据索引和查询优化技术也在不断演进和创新。2.当前趋势包括智能化索引、实时查询优化、分布式数据湖等前沿技术。3.未来,随着人工智能和机器学习技术的进一步发展,数据索引和查询优化将会更加智能化和自主化。实践案例与经验总结1.在实践中,许多企业和组织都采用了数据索引和查询优化技术,提高了数据处理效率和响应速度。2.一些成功案例表明,通过合理地创建索引和优化查询语句,可以实现几倍甚至几十倍的性能提升。3.总结实践经验,需要重视数据特点、系统性能、查询需求等方面的分析和优化,以达到最佳效果。数据一致性与维护云计算数据结构数据一致性与维护数据一致性的定义与重要性1.数据一致性是指在分布式系统中,多个副本之间的数据状态能够保持一致的状态。2.数据一致性是云计算环境中的重要问题,因为它影响到数据的可靠性和正确性。3.保证数据一致性有助于提高系统的可用性和可靠性,减少因数据不一致而导致的各种问题。数据一致性的挑战1.在分布式系统中,由于网络延迟、节点故障等原因,导致数据更新在不同节点之间可能存在延迟或不一致的情况。2.数据一致性的维护需要对系统进行复杂的设计和优化,涉及到多个方面,如数据存储、数据传输、并发控制等。数据一致性与维护数据一致性模型1.强一致性模型:要求所有节点看到的数据更新顺序是一致的。2.弱一致性模型:允许节点看到的数据更新顺序存在一定的不一致性,但最终会达到一致状态。3.最终一致性模型:要求在没有新的数据更新的情况下,最终所有节点上的数据都会达到一致状态。数据一致性协议1.Paxos协议:一种经典的分布式一致性协议,通过选举和投票机制来保证数据一致性。2.Raft协议:一种更易于理解和实现的分布式一致性协议,采用大多数投票机制来选举领导者进行决策。数据一致性与维护数据一致性的优化技术1.数据副本技术:通过将数据复制到多个节点上来提高数据的可靠性和一致性。2.数据缓存技术:通过将数据缓存在本地节点,减少网络延迟和数据传输开销,提高数据访问速度和一致性。3.数据分片技术:将大数据集分割成较小的分片,分别存储在不同的节点上,提高数据的可扩展性和一致性。数据一致性的未来发展趋势1.随着云计算技术的不断发展,数据一致性技术将不断进步,涌现出更多的优化技术和协议。2.人工智能和机器学习技术在数据一致性维护方面的应用将逐渐增多,提高数据一致性的自动化和智能化水平。3.边缘计算技术的发展将使得数据一致性的维护更加复杂和具有挑战性,需要更加高效和可靠的技术来解决。云计算数据结构应用案例云计算数据结构云计算数据结构应用案例分布式数据存储1.分布式数据存储采用分片技术,将数据分散存储在多台服务器上,提高了数据的可靠性和访问效率。2.云计算环境下的分布式存储系统具有高可扩展性,能够根据需求动态分配存储空间。3.谷歌的GFS和亚马逊的S3是分布式数据存储的典型应用案例,它们为大量用户提供了高可用、高可靠的数据存储服务。并行计算框架1.并行计算框架允许将大规模计算任务分解为多个子任务,并行执行,提高了计算效率。2.MapReduce是云计算中最著名的并行计算框架,广泛应用于数据挖掘、数据分析等领域。3.通过并行计算框架,云计算能够处理海量数据,为科学研究、商业分析等领域提供了强大支持。云计算数据结构应用案例虚拟化技术1.虚拟化技术允许在一台物理服务器上创建多个虚拟服务器,提高了服务器利用率和灵活性。2.通过虚拟化技术,云计算环境能够实现资源的动态分配和调度,满足不同应用的需求。3.虚拟化技术还为云计算提供了良好的隔离性和安全性,确保了不同用户之间的数据隐私。弹性伸缩1.弹性伸缩允许云计算环境根据应用需求动态调整资源分配,确保应用的稳定运行。2.通过监控应用负载和资源使用情况,弹性伸缩能够预测未来需求,并提前进行资源调整。3.弹性伸缩能够提高资源的利用率和响应速度,降低成本,提高用户体验。云计算数据结构应用案例大数据处理和分析1.云计算环境能够处理海量数据,提供大数据处理和分析服务。2.通过数据挖掘和数据分析技术,云计算能够帮助企业发现数据中的价值,为决策提供支持。3.大数据处理和分析在各个领域都有广泛应用,如金融、医疗、教育等。人工智能和机器学习1.云计算为人工智能和机器学习提供了强大的计算能力和数据存储能力。2.通过云计算,人工智能和机器学习能够实现大规模并行计算和数据训练,提高了模型的准确性和效率。3.人工智能和机器学习在语音识别、图像识别、自然语言处理等领域有广泛应用,改变了传统行业的工作方式和流程。总结与展望云计算数据结构总结与展望云计算数据结构的优化1.数据结构的选择和设计对于云计算的性能和效率具有重要影响。针对不同的应用场景,需要选择和设计更为优化的数据结构。2.随着云计算技术的发展,新的数据结构不断涌现,如分布式数据结构,可以满足更
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2024年宿州泗县卫健系统县级医院招聘真题
- 逾期自我检讨书
- 涉外继承纠纷分析基础知识点归纳
- 社区大数据与社区信息化政策研究基础知识点归纳
- 2025年中考音乐知识试题
- 2025图解《政务数据共享条例》V1.0学习解读
- 资源循环利用产业的多元化融资模式与投资吸引力
- 区域性废弃物循环利用项目的可持续发展与生态影响分析
- 医疗设备企业经营管理方案
- 2025至2030年中国甲基氨基酮行业投资前景及策略咨询报告
- 新人教小学四年级数学下册第6单元小数的加法和减法第1课时《小数的加减法(一)》示范教学设计
- 七年级语文下册第六单元《带上她的眼睛》课件
- 贝雷梁支架结构计算书
- 湖南省怀化市会同县2023-2024学年一年级下学期期末考试数学试题
- 幼儿园大班语言课件:《毕业诗》
- 人教版二年级下册口算题天天练1000道可打印带答案
- 劳动力保证措施以及计划安排
- 江苏省南通市如皋市如城实验小学2023-2024学年五年级下学期期末模拟测试语文试卷
- 2021利达JB-QG-LD988EL JB-QT-LD988EL 火灾报警控制器 消防联动控制器调试手册
- 24春国家开放大学《班级管理》形考任务1-4参考答案
- 教育资源调查报告
评论
0/150
提交评论